Diesel Oxidation Catalysts (DOC): A Cost effective solution

Level I:

A DOC Muffler is an integrated catalytic converter and muffler that replaces your existing muffler and reduces unwanted tailpipe emissions from diesel engines. Extremely reliable and cost effective, DOC systems have been widely applied on school and urban buses, as well as refuse trucks and municipal vehicles. Both CARB and US EPA-verified for 1988-2006 model year engines rated from 150-600 hp DET’s DOC’s are top of the line systems and smart solutions. DOC Mufflers incorporate flow distribution and noise reduction elements, and, of course, a diesel oxidation catalyst (DOC). DOC’s are typically extruded ceramic substrates coated with a platinum-based precious metal catalyst. The catalyst allows a flameless, low temperature, burning or oxidation of diesel exhaust pollutants. A DOC typically removes between 15-30% of particulate matter (PM) emissions, and a portion of the carbon monoxide (40%) and hydrocarbon (60%) emissions.

DOC’s are the most cost-effective diesel emission reduction technology when considering ‘cost per percent reduction’. Based on current market pricing show, DOC Mufflers cost ½- to-2/3 of the ‘cost per percent reduction’ compared to DPF’s or partial filters. The main drawback of DOC Muffler technology is that they do not achieve the high PM reductions sought in some of the programs, like California’s Diesel Risk Reduction Program.

DOC Mufflers are extremely reliable and maintenance free with normal operation. DOC’s become activated above 150ºC, compared to diesel particulate filters (DPF’s) which require 200-240ºC. The DOC activation temperature is normally reached during engine idling or even light duty cycles. There are no minimum temperature requirements and they can be applied on a wide range of engine horsepowers (150-600 hp), model years (1988-2006) and duty cycles.
